WebFeb 26, 2024 · In C# the command line arguments are passed to the Main () methods by stating as follows: static void Main (string [] args) or static int Main (string [] args) Note : To enable command-line arguments in the Main method in a Windows Forms Application, one must manually modify the signature of Main in program.cs. C:\pathtoapp>myprogram.exe "First Arg" 10 20.datto backup and disaster recoveryWebApr 7, 2024 · To reference any other class library assemblies, use a csc.rsp file: a response file that contains a list of command line arguments that you can pass to the C# compiler. To use a csc.rsp file, follow the below instructions: Create a file named csc.rsp in the Assets folder of your Unity project.
